En este artículo, aprenderemos a crear un clúster de Kubernetes de alta disponibilidad con zonas de disponibilidad. Cuando crea un servicio de Azure Kubernetes o un clúster de AKS en Azure, todos sus Nodes y almacenamiento residen en el mismo centro de datos. El clúster está protegido contra fallas de hardware y mantenimiento dentro del centro de datos porque los Nodes y el almacenamiento se distribuyen entre dominios de fallas y actualizaciones.
Pero esto no ayuda si el centro de datos se cae. Esto casi nunca sucede, pero es posible que desee protegerse contra eso. Puede hacerlo mediante el uso de zonas de disponibilidad para su clúster de Kubernetes.
Las zonas de disponibilidad son ubicaciones físicas únicas que contienen uno o más centros de datos y, cuando los usa con AKS, sus Nodes se distribuirán entre las zonas de disponibilidad. Esto hace que AKS esté altamente disponible, ya que aún se ejecutará si uno o más centros de datos fallan.
Creemos un clúster de Kubernetes que use zonas de disponibilidad mediante Azure Cloud Shell. Puede acceder a él yendo a shell.azure.com y contiene la versión más reciente de la CLI de Azure.
Usémoslo para crear un clúster de Kubernetes. Primero, crearemos un nuevo grupo de recursos que usaremos para el clúster de Kubernetes usando el siguiente comando:
az group create --name <YOUR RESOURCE GROUP> --location <YOUR LOCATION>
Ahora crearemos el clúster de Kubernetes con el siguiente comando:
az aks create --resource-group <YOUR RESOURCE GROUP> --name <YOUR CLUSTER NAME> --generate-ssh-keys --enable-vmss --load-balancer-sku standard --node-count <No. OF NODE> --node-zones <YOUR NODE ZONES>
El parámetro node-zones es lo que distribuirá los Nodes entre las zonas de disponibilidad. Si no agrega este parámetro, el clúster se creará en un centro de datos. Esto tomará un rato. Se crea el clúster de Kubernetes y sus Nodes se distribuyen entre las zonas de disponibilidad.
Cuando usa zonas de disponibilidad para su clúster de Kubernetes, puede hacerlo altamente disponible y protegido contra fallas en un único centro de datos.
Publicación traducida automáticamente
Artículo escrito por ddeevviissaavviittaa y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A